This unit has three mods:
Bass boost mod (the switch on the right hand side) - lowers the bass cutoff frequency, adding some additional thump.
Filter overdrive (the knob on the right hand side) - adjusts the level of signal sent to the filter, so that you can overdrive it, similar to the Devilfish TB-303 mod. This mod is not as drastic as the Devilfish one (which goes from no signal to an extreme overdrive), but adds overdrive distortion when turned up and enables some nice tone adjustments at lower values. With the bass boost and filter overdrive, you can get a very squelchy high resonance sound that still has some good low end, which a normal x0xbox cannot do.
VCA Decay (knob on the left hand side) - this lets you can the VCA decay from extremely short (for a very punchy clipped note) to a slightly longer than normal note. This is not the infinite note mod, it does not enable extremely long note decays.
From Vintage Synth:
The x0xb0x, pronounced "zox--box", is one of numerous wannabe clones
of the famous acid giant, the . The x0xb0x however, is better than so many of its
competitors. Originally, and currently, sold as a DIY kit by , the x0xb0x
began life as a graduate student's quest for the perfect TB-303 sound.
Ladyada reverse engineered a real TB-303, part by part, and designed a
clone that sounds very nearly identical to the TB-303.
The x0xb0x panel looks pretty much like what you'll find on a TB-303. Emulation is the sincerest form of flattery, and the x0xb0x is trying hard to flatter, but with some modernizations. The x0xb0x is a monophonic synthesizer that you can control via MIDI just like a regular monophonic synth. It also has the requisite sequencer that arranges notes into patterns, and patterns into tracks for a song. Patterns can be synced to MIDI, DINSYNC, and CV. You can also enter the tempo by using tap-tempo. Track play can also sync in a similar fashion. And the x0xb0x can also send sync information to a MIDI sequencer or even an old analog.
